Understanding the Shift in Development Strategy
For decades, Game Freak has maintained a specific identity within the industry. Known primarily for the mainline Pokémon series, the studio has historically prioritized stylized, cartoon-like aesthetics. Beast of Reincarnation represents a departure from this established visual language. By utilizing Unreal Engine 5, the studio is moving toward a photorealistic aesthetic that marks a departure from their previous projects. This change is not merely superficial; it indicates a shift in how the developer approaches high-end, current-generation hardware.
The technical requirements for modern titles have often proven difficult for the studio. During the era of the first Nintendo Switch, the transition to open-world design in titles like Pokémon Scarlet and Violet highlighted issues regarding performance and texture fidelity. These challenges led to criticism from players regarding the technical state of their releases. With Beast of Reincarnation, the studio is moving away from the limitations of hybrid hardware to focus on platforms with higher processing power, specifically the PlayStation 5, Windows PC, and Xbox Series X.
Why Beast of Reincarnation is an Important Game
The significance of this release lies in its status as a high-budget project from a studio that has not previously operated in this weight class. While Game Freak has produced smaller side projects such as Giga Wrecker and Pocket Card Jockey, Beast of Reincarnation is positioned as a AAA-tier action RPG. This project serves as a test of the studio's ability to manage complex, large-scale environments and fluid combat systems that exceed the scope of their previous work.
Technical Implementation and Visual Design
The visual fidelity of the game is a primary focus for the development team. Trailers for the project demonstrate environments where natural elements, such as blades of grass, are rendered with high detail. The creature design also reflects this change in scope. The monsters featured in the game incorporate intricate details, such as wooden branches integrated into their anatomy, suggesting a design philosophy that leans into darker, more grounded, and complex visual themes compared to their standard output.
Combat and Gameplay Mechanics
The gameplay loop centers on action-based combat within a post-apocalyptic setting. The mechanics involve a player character working alongside an animal companion to defeat various creatures. This structure echoes the core DNA of the studio's previous work—partnering with creatures to engage in combat—but applies it to a faster, more responsive action RPG framework. The movement speed and combat fluidity shown in promotional materials indicate that the studio is prioritizing technical performance in a way that differs from their turn-based history.
